The Mankind vs. The Undertaker Hell in a Cell match—which took place on June 28, 1998, at the WWF King of the Ring in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ania—is widely considered the most iconic and brutal match in professional wrestling history. It is most famous for Mick Foley (Mankind) taking two horrifying, gravity-defying falls.
